=head1 Functions |
158
|
|
|
|
|
|
|
|
159
|
|
|
|
|
|
|
=over 4 |
160
|
|
|
|
|
|
|
|
161
|
|
|
|
|
|
|
=item C |
162
|
|
|
|
|
|
|
|
163
|
|
|
|
|
|
|
Expects a single value (basic scalar, array reference, or hash |
164
|
|
|
|
|
|
|
reference) and returns a single string. |
165
|
|
|
|
|
|
|
|
166
|
|
|
|
|
|
|
Bencoding is the BitTorrent protocol's basic serialization and |
167
|
|
|
|
|
|
|
data organization format. The specification supports integers, |
168
|
|
|
|
|
|
|
lists (arrays), dictionaries (hashes), and byte strings. |
169
|
|
|
|
|
|
|
|
170
|
|
|
|
|
|
|
=item C |
171
|
|
|
|
|
|
|
|
172
|
|
|
|
|
|
|
Expects a bencoded string. The return value depends on the type of |
173
|
|
|
|
|
|
|
data contained in the string. |
174
|
|
|
|
|
|
|
|
175
|
|
|
|
|
|
|
=item C |
176
|
|
|
|
|
|
|
|
177
|
|
|
|
|
|
|
Compacts a list of IPv4:port strings into a single string. |
178
|
|
|
|
|
|
|
|
179
|
|
|
|
|
|
|
A compact peer is 6 bytes; the first four bytes are the host (in network |
180
|
|
|
|
|
|
|
byte order), the last two bytes are the port (again, in network byte |
181
|
|
|
|
|
|
|
order). |
182
|
|
|
|
|
|
|
|
183
|
|
|
|
|
|
|
=item C |
184
|
|
|
|
|
|
|
|
185
|
|
|
|
|
|
|
Inflates a compacted string of peers and returns a list of IPv4:port |
186
|
|
|
|
|
|
|
strings. |
